{ lib, stdenv, fetchurl, dpkg, makeWrapper, patchelf , coreutils, systemd, glib, zlib, xz, curl, libxml2 }: let version = "5.1.17.3394"; # libxml2's "out" output has lib/libxml2.so.16 libxml2_out = libxml2.out; # System library RPATH for all bundled ELF binaries (cisco's own lib dir is # appended during fixupPhase via $out) sysRpath = lib.makeLibraryPath [ systemd glib zlib xz stdenv.cc.cc.lib curl libxml2_out ]; in stdenv.mkDerivation { pname = "cisco-secure-client"; inherit version; src = fetchurl { url = "https://archive.org/download/cisco-secure-client-linux64-${version}/cisco-secure-client-linux64-${version}-predeploy-deb-k9.tgz"; sha256 = "5c4cafb4694e64cbf041481f5df3d70389399926f8aa2a469d480c0555b58c2c"; }; nativeBuildInputs = [ dpkg makeWrapper patchelf ]; buildInputs = [ systemd glib zlib xz stdenv.cc.cc.lib curl libxml2_out ]; dontStrip = true; dontAutoPatchelf = true; unpackPhase = '' tar xzf "$src" DEB_FILE=$(ls cisco-secure-client-vpn-cli_*_amd64.deb 2>/dev/null || true) if [ -z "$DEB_FILE" ]; then DEB_FILE=$(ls cisco-secure-client-vpn_*_amd64.deb 2>/dev/null || true) fi if [ -z "$DEB_FILE" ]; then echo "ERROR: No .deb file found" exit 1 fi dpkg-deb -x "$DEB_FILE" . ''; installPhase = '' runHook preInstall mkdir -p "$out" cp -r opt/* "$out/" runHook postInstall ''; # fixupPhase: patchelf corrupts Cisco's embedded code signatures on ALL # shipped ELF binaries and .so plugins. We skip patchelf entirely and # instead rely on LD_LIBRARY_PATH wrappers for system library resolution. # The binaries' original RPATH of /opt/cisco/secureclient/lib resolves # correctly at runtime via the /opt/cisco/secureclient -> store symlink. fixupPhase = '' runHook preFixup # Fix absolute symlinks — the deb assumes install under /opt/cisco/secureclient/ # but nix puts it in the store. Convert to relative symlinks. for link in $(find "$out" -type l); do target=$(readlink "$link") if echo "$target" | grep -q "^/opt/"; then rel=$(basename "$target") ln -sf "$rel" "$link" fi done for f in "$out"/cisco/secureclient/bin/* "$out"/cisco/secureclient/lib/*.so*; do chmod +x "$f" 2>/dev/null || true done # Create libxml2.so.2 symlink (SONAME mismatch: Cisco wants .2, nixpkgs provides .16) libxml2_so=$(find ${libxml2_out}/lib -name "libxml2.so.16*" 2>/dev/null | head -1) if [ -n "$libxml2_so" ]; then ln -sf "$libxml2_so" "$out/cisco/secureclient/lib/libxml2.so.2" fi # NO patchelf on Cisco ELFs — their embedded code signatures are # verified at runtime (especially plugins loaded by vpnagentd). # All ELFs keep their original RPATH /opt/cisco/secureclient/lib # which resolves via the tmpfiles symlink. # System libs are provided via LD_LIBRARY_PATH in wrappers below. ldPath="$out/cisco/secureclient/lib:${sysRpath}" # Wrap vpn CLI — wrapProgram renames the original to .vpn-wrapped wrapProgram "$out/cisco/secureclient/bin/vpn" \ --prefix LD_LIBRARY_PATH : "$ldPath" \ --prefix PATH : ${lib.makeBinPath [ coreutils ]} # Create $out/bin/ wrappers for all user-facing executables mkdir -p "$out/bin" makeWrapper "$out/cisco/secureclient/bin/vpn" "$out/bin/vpn" \ --prefix LD_LIBRARY_PATH : "$ldPath" \ --prefix PATH : ${lib.makeBinPath [ coreutils ]} makeWrapper "$out/cisco/secureclient/bin/vpnagentd" "$out/bin/vpnagentd" \ --prefix LD_LIBRARY_PATH : "$ldPath" \ --prefix PATH : ${lib.makeBinPath [ coreutils ]} for cli in acinstallhelper manifesttool_vpn vpndownloader-cli; do if [ -f "$out/cisco/secureclient/bin/$cli" ]; then makeWrapper "$out/cisco/secureclient/bin/$cli" "$out/bin/$cli" \ --prefix LD_LIBRARY_PATH : "$ldPath" fi done runHook postFixup ''; meta = with lib; { description = "Cisco Secure Client (AnyConnect successor) VPN client"; homepage = "https://www.cisco.com/site/us/en/products/security/secure-client/index.html"; sourceProvenance = with sourceTypes; [ binaryNativeCode ]; license = { name = "Cisco Secure Client EULA — proprietary, not redistributable"; url = "https://www.cisco.com/c/en/us/products/security/secure-client/eula.html"; }; platforms = [ "x86_64-linux" ]; maintainers = [ ]; }; }
